Web6 Jun 2024 · Otherwise referred to as tenant improvements, leasehold improvements are any addition, alteration, or installation that has been constructed in a commercial space, including office, retail, or industrial spaces. The most common leasehold improvements are walls, flooring, ceilings, kitchens, and washrooms. What is leasehold improvement …
